Roofing system Leaks and Their Causes
Although roof covering leaks can develop from numerous resources, comprehending their primary reasons is essential for reliable avoidance and repair work. One usual factor is the build-up of particles in gutters and valleys, which can block water circulation and bring about pooling. Additionally, incorrect flashing around skylights, vents, and chimneys can produce weak factors, allowing water to penetrate. Aging roofing materials likewise play a substantial duty; as roofs age, they might become fragile and shed their effectiveness at driving away dampness. Additionally, ice dams can create during cold weather, causing water to support under tiles and leak into the home. Lastly, insufficient ventilation can bring about moisture buildup in the attic, which may endanger the roofing structure in time. Identifying these causes can assist property owners take positive actions to keep their roofings and prevent expensive repairs.

Solutions for Improved Air Flow
To enhance roof air flow, home owners can execute numerous efficient services that promote far better air flow and reduce heat build-up. Among one of the most reliable methods is to set up ridge vents, which enable cozy air to escape from the peak of the roofing. Additionally, soffit vents can be mounted along the eaves to attract cooler air right into the attic space. Adding generator vents or powered attic ventilators can further boost blood circulation, especially in hot climates. Home owners should additionally make sure that insulation is properly installed, as it can block air movement otherwise positioned appropriately. Regular examinations and upkeep, consisting of clearing up particles from vents, are crucial to maintaining reliable ventilation and prolonging roofing life.

Kinds Of Storm Damages
Serious weather occasions can create different sorts of damages to roofings, substantially affecting the stability of a home. High winds can raise shingles or floor tiles, leading to revealed areas that might enable water seepage. Hailstorm can create dents, cracks, or slits in roofing materials, deteriorating their protective abilities. Heavy rainfall can aggravate existing vulnerabilities, leading to leakages and water damage. In addition, snow build-up can create architectural stress, potentially causing click here collapses if not effectively managed. Particles from storms, such as dropped branches or rooted out trees, can create considerable physical damages. Comprehending these kinds of storm-related damages is necessary for homeowners to take timely activity and ensure the longevity of their roof systems.

Aging Roof Products
Aging roof materials present a significant obstacle for homeowners, as their degeneration can bring about serious structural concerns. roofing pleasant hill mo. Over time, exposure to harsh weather, UV rays, and temperature level variations accelerates wear and tear, reducing the roof's efficiency. Asphalt tiles might crack, curl, or shed granules, while metal roof coverings can establish rust and rust. These concerns not just jeopardize the roofing system's stability but can additionally lead to leakages and water damages inside the home.To address aging roofing system products, routine evaluations are crucial. Property owners ought to look for indications of wear, such as missing roof shingles or staining. Routine upkeep, consisting of cleansing seamless gutters and replacing damaged materials, can prolong the life-span of the roof covering. In cases of serious degeneration, a total roof substitute might be necessary.
